Glenn McCrory finished 40% of 30 wins inside the distance — the 9th percentile for heavyweight boxing, where the median is 68%. No reach is on record, so this page compares record rather than measurements.

How this is worked out

  1. Measurements and records are read from the fighter's English Wikipedia infobox; the fight list is parsed from the article's own results table.
  2. Reach advantage is (reach − height) ÷ height as a percentage, so fighters of different sizes compare directly.
  3. Percentiles rank this fighter among the 587 heavyweight boxing fighters in the dataset — chosen because it is the most specific group of at least 30 that this fighter belongs to.
Reach advantage = (reach − height) ÷ height × 100
